Understanding the Fuel Pump System in Hybrid Vehicles

In hybrid vehicles, the fuel pump supplies gasoline from the tank to the engine. Unlike conventional vehicles, the fuel pump in hybrids often operates with additional sensors and control modules. Proper wiring ensures these components communicate effectively, preventing issues like fuel delivery failure or electrical shorts.

Tools and Materials Needed

  • Multimeter
  • Wire strippers
  • Crimping tool
  • Replacement wiring harness (if needed)
  • Electrical tape or heat shrink tubing
  • Manufacturer-specific wiring diagram

Step-by-Step Wiring Connection Process

Follow these steps carefully to ensure a secure and functional wiring connection:

1. Safety Precautions

Disconnect the vehicle’s battery before beginning any wiring work to prevent electrical shocks or short circuits. Wear protective gloves and safety glasses for added safety.

2. Locate the Fuel Pump Wiring Harness

Use the vehicle’s service manual or wiring diagram to locate the fuel pump connector. Typically, it is situated near the fuel tank or under the rear seat area.

3. Inspect and Prepare Wires

Check the existing wiring for signs of damage, corrosion, or wear. Use wire strippers to remove insulation from the ends of replacement wires, ensuring a clean connection.

4. Connect Power and Ground Wires

Identify the power (usually red or labeled as +) and ground (black or labeled as -) wires. Use a multimeter to verify voltage before connecting. Securely attach the wires using crimp connectors or soldering, then insulate with electrical tape or heat shrink tubing.

5. Connect Signal Wires

Connect the control signals according to the wiring diagram. Ensure all connections are tight and free of corrosion to maintain proper communication between the fuel pump and vehicle control modules.

Final Checks and Testing

Reattach the battery and turn on the ignition to test the fuel pump. Listen for the pump’s activation sound or check for proper voltage at the connector. If the pump does not operate, recheck all wiring connections for correctness and security.
